1. “There’s no such thing as a perfect parent. So just be a real one.” – Sue Atkins

 

2. “Behind every young child who believes in themselves is a parent who believed first.” – Matthew Jacobson

 

3. “The days are long, but the years are short.” – Gretchen Rubin

 

4. “To be in your children’s memories tomorrow, you have to be in their lives today.” – Barbara Johnson

 

5. “Children don’t need a perfect parent. They need a happy one.” – Unknown

 

6. “You’re the only parent your child has—and that makes you the perfect one for the job.” – Unknown

 

7. “Sometimes the strength of motherhood is greater than natural laws.” – Barbara Kingsolver

 

8. “Don’t let yourself become so concerned with raising a good kid that you forget you already have one.” – Glennon Doyle

 

9. “Each day of our lives, we make deposits in the memory banks of our children.” – Charles R. Swindoll

 

10. “Your greatest contribution to the universe may not be something you do, but someone you raise.” – Andy Stanley

1. What are Montessori educational toys, and how do they help with child development?

Montessori educational toys are designed to encourage hands-on learning, problem-solving, and independent exploration. They enhance fine motor skills, sensory perception, cognitive development, and social-emotional growth through meaningful play. Unlike traditional toys, Montessori toys are often made from natural materials and focus on one skill at a time to promote deep learning.

2. How do Montessori educational toys support early childhood development?

Montessori-inspired toys play a crucial role in early childhood development by refining sensory perception, enhancing cognitive abilities, and fostering independence. Through purposeful play, children strengthen skills like dynamic visual tracking, proprioception, depth perception, and fine motor control, which are all fundamental for lifelong learning.

3. What are some Montessori activities for toddlers that promote learning?

Here are a few engaging Montessori activities that help toddlers build essential skills:

  • Sensory Play Ideas – Exploring different textures, colors, and sounds.
  • Fine Motor Skills Activities – Stacking, threading beads, and using tweezers.
  • Gross Motor Skills Development – Balancing, climbing, and movement-based games.
  • Cognitive Development Activities – Simple puzzles, sorting shapes, and matching colors.
  • Language Development in Toddlers – Naming objects, storytelling, and sound matching.
